Can I record my voice and the computer’s audio in the same take?

Yes — the microphone and system audio are two separate toggles, so both can be on together, one alone, or neither.

Can I capture system sound without the microphone picking up the room?

Yes — switch on system audio and leave the microphone off, and only what the computer is playing gets captured.

Does the recording come out as one file or several?

One file — whatever audio you captured is written into the same MP4 as the screen video, not a separate track to merge later.

What audio format does the recording use?

AAC audio inside the same MP4 container as the H.264 video — a standard combination that opens in any player.
